Understanding the Mechanics and Probability

At its core, the aviator game operates on a random number generator (RNG), ensuring that each round is independent and unpredictable. This means that past results have absolutely no bearing on future outcomes. The plane’s ascent follows a gradually increasing multiplier, which dictates the potential return on investment. The longer the plane remains airborne, the higher the multiplier climbs, and consequently, the larger the potential winnings. However, it’s crucial to remember that this multiplier increases exponentially, meaning even a brief delay in cashing out can drastically reduce or completely eliminate potential profits. Players must quickly assess their risk tolerance and decide when to secure their winnings before the crash.

The house edge in the aviator game, like most online gambling games, provides an advantage to the operator over the long term. While the exact percentage varies between platforms, it's vital to be aware of this inherent statistical disadvantage. This doesn't negate the possibility of individual wins, but it emphasizes the importance of responsible gameplay and a well-defined strategy. Many players attempt to use various betting strategies, but ultimately, the RNG remains the dominant factor determining the outcome of each round. Success relies heavily on self-discipline and the ability to detach emotionally from the game. Focusing on managing risk, rather than chasing ever-increasing multipliers, is often a more sustainable approach.

Risk Management Strategies

One commonly employed strategy is setting a target multiplier. Players decide in advance at what multiplier they will automatically cash out, regardless of the plane’s trajectory. This pre-determined exit point minimizes emotional decision-making and helps to protect against greed. Another tactic involves using two simultaneous bets: one with a low target multiplier for a guaranteed small profit, and another with a higher target multiplier for a potentially larger, albeit riskier, payout. This 'hedging' approach can help to mitigate losses while still offering the chance for substantial gains. Finally, employing a stop-loss limit, wherein a player ceases betting after reaching a pre-defined loss threshold, is a critical component of responsible gambling.

It's essential to recognize that no strategy can guarantee consistent wins in an aviator game. The inherently random nature of the game means that losses are inevitable. Therefore, effective risk management isn't about eliminating risk entirely, but rather about controlling it and minimizing potential damage. Understanding your own risk tolerance and setting realistic expectations are paramount. Consider the game as a form of entertainment with the potential for reward, but never as a reliable source of income. Approaching it with this mindset can significantly enhance the enjoyment and reduce the likelihood of negative consequences.

Psychological Factors Influencing Gameplay

The aviator game’s design is subtly engineered to exploit common psychological biases. The escalating multiplier creates a sense of urgency and anticipation, encouraging players to hold on longer in the hope of securing a larger profit. This is closely linked to the concept of ‘loss aversion’, where the pain of losing feels psychologically more powerful than the pleasure of winning an equivalent amount. Players may, therefore, hesitate to cash out even at a reasonable multiplier, fearing the regret of missing out on a potentially bigger win. The social component, showing other players’ successes, can also fuel this competitive mindset, leading to impulsive decisions.

Furthermore, the game’s fast-paced nature and frequent rounds can create a sense of ‘flow’, where players become fully immersed and lose track of time. This heightened emotional state can impair rational judgment and increase the likelihood of reckless betting.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ement and chase losses, attempting to recoup previous wagers with increasingly risky bets. This ‘gambler’s fallacy’ – the belief that past outcomes influence future events – is a common trap that players should actively avoid. Recognizing these psychological influences is the first step towards making more informed and disciplined decisions during gameplay.

Developing a Successful Betting Strategy

While the aviator game is fundamentally based on chance, a well-defined betting strategy can significantly improve your overall experience and potentially increase your winnings. A common strategy involves adjusting your bet size based on your risk tolerance. Conservative players may opt for smaller bets with lower target multipliers, while more aggressive players may choose larger bets with higher multipliers. One effective approach is the ‘Martingale’ system, where you double your bet after each loss, with the expectation that eventually, a win will recover all previous losses plus a small profit. However, the Martingale system carries significant risk, as it requires a substantial bankroll to withstand a prolonged losing streak.

Another strategy involves analyzing historical data, if available, to identify potential patterns or trends. However, it’s crucial to remember that due to the RNG, any perceived patterns are likely coincidental. A particularly useful technique is to leverage the auto-cashout feature, if offered by the platform. This allows you to pre-set a target multiplier, eliminating the need for manual intervention and reducing the risk of emotional decision-making. Ultimately, the most effective strategy is one that aligns with your individual risk profile, financial resources, and emotional discipline. Experiment with different approaches and track your results to refine your technique over time.
